Transaction 64885e2ce4d343eb5740094407113b11a531b6a0b64cdaeeba41c4ba85f2e98d

1 Input
2 Outputs
  • 64885e2ce4d343eb5740094407113b11a531b6a0b64cdaeeba41c4ba85f2e98d:0
  • value  317531
    address  39sXPdxTXapu7CgKLxqKeaJVGnHqSLCu4S
  • 64885e2ce4d343eb5740094407113b11a531b6a0b64cdaeeba41c4ba85f2e98d:1
  • value  6093051
    address  3KNbMKxDwskNLgbm69jWGBBQHgiVmrx79Y